Born in Fife, Ian Rankin, 60, published his first Rebus bestseller in 1987. His award-winning books have been translated into 36 languages and adapted for radio, stage and screen. A Song For The Dark Times, the latest in the Rebus series, was published on 1 October. Rankin is married with two sons and lives in Edinburgh.
